Flydubai to resume Somaliland flights from December 18

Airline will operate three-times weekly service to Hargeisa

Dubai: Budget carrier flydubai will restart flights to Hargeisa, Somaliland, from December 18, following a temporary suspension due to operational reasons.

The Dubai-based airline will operate a three-times weekly service to Hargeisa Egal International Airport (HGA).

“We look forward to working closely with the Somaliland Civil Aviation and Airports Authority and other regulatory authorities to provide a convenient option for travel to Dubai and beyond with a three-times weekly service,” said an airline spokesperson in a statement.
